सॉफ्टवेयर विकास और सिस्टम डिज़ाइन के क्षेत्र में, उपयोग केस स्थितियों के दस्तावेज़ीकरण को प्रभावी ढंग से करना सिस्टम आवश्यकताओं को एकत्र करने और स्टेकहोल्डर्स के बीच स्पष्ट संचार सुनिश्चित करने के लिए अत्यंत महत्वपूर्ण है। विजुअल पैराडाइग्म, एक शक्तिशाली और विविध मॉडलिंग टूल, विस्तृत और संरचित उपयोग केस स्थितियों के निर्माण में आपकी मदद करने के लिए एक व्यापक सुविधा सेट प्रदान करता है। यह लेख विजुअल पैराडाइग्म में उपयोग केस स्थिति दस्तावेज़ीकरण को सीखने के लिए एक स्टेप-बाय-स्टेप गाइड प्रदान करता है, जिसमें व्यावहारिक उदाहरण और उत्तम व्यवहार शामिल हैं। चाहे आप एक व्यापार विश्लेषक, सॉफ्टवेयर विकासकर्ता या प्रोजेक्ट मैनेजर हों, यह गाइड आपको उपयोग केस स्थितियों के दस्तावेज़ीकरण के लिए आवश्यक ज्ञान और कौशल प्रदान करेगा, जिससे आपकी प्रोजेक्ट आवश्यकताओं को स्पष्ट रूप से समझा जा सके और सही ढंग से लागू किया जा सके।
उपयोग केस स्थितियों के दस्तावेज़ीकरण को प्रभावी ढंग से करना सिस्टम आवश्यकताओं को एकत्र करने और स्टेकहोल्डर्स के बीच स्पष्ट संचार सुनिश्चित करने के लिए अत्यंत महत्वपूर्ण है। विजुअल पैराडाइग्म आपको विस्तृत और संरचित उपयोग केस स्थितियों के निर्माण में मदद करने के लिए एक बलवान सेट उपकरण प्रदान करता है। यह लेख आपको प्रक्रिया के मार्गदर्शन में मदद करेगा, व्यावहारिक उदाहरणों और उत्तम व्यवहार के साथ।
एक उपयोग केस स्थिति के दस्तावेज़ीकरण की शुरुआत करने के लिए, आपको उपयोग केस विवरण डायलॉग तक पहुंचने की आवश्यकता होती है।
उदाहरण:मान लीजिए कि आप एक ऑनलाइन शॉपिंग सिस्टम के लिए उपयोग केस के दस्तावेज़ीकरण कर रहे हैं जिसका नाम “ऑर्डर रखें” है। उपयोग केस विवरण डायलॉग में, आप निम्नलिखित दर्ज कर सकते हैं:
उपयोग केस विवरण डायलॉग के भीतर, आप घटनाओं के प्रवाह के दस्तावेज़ीकरण कर सकते हैं, जिसमें मुख्य सफलता स्थिति और वैकल्पिक या अपवाद स्थितियां शामिल हैं।
उदाहरण: “ऑर्डर रखें” उपयोग केस के लिए, मुख्य सफलता परिदृश्य इस तरह दिख सकता है:
वैकल्पिक प्रवाह में ऐसे परिदृश्य शामिल हो सकते हैं जहां भुगतान विफल हो जाए या उपयोगकर्ता ऑर्डर को रद्द कर दे।
विजुअल पैराडाइम उपयोग केस उपयोग परिदृश्यों का विस्तृत रूप से दस्तावेजीकरण करने के लिए एक इवेंट फ्लो एडिटर प्रदान करता है। आप सामान्य प्रवाह, वैकल्पिक प्रवाह और अपवाह बना सकते हैं ताकि उपयोग केस के विभिन्न स्थितियों में व्यवहार का पूर्ण वर्णन किया जा सके।
उदाहरण: इवेंट फ्लो एडिटर का उपयोग करके, आप “ऑर्डर रखें” उपयोग केस के लिए एक विस्तृत परिदृश्य बना सकते हैं:
सामान्य प्रवाह:
वैकल्पिक प्रवाह (भुगतान विफलता):
अपवाह (उपयोगकर्ता ऑर्डर रद्द करता है):
आप एक नोट का चयन करके, ड्रॉपडाउन तीर पर क्लिक करके और चुनकर नोट्स या बुलेट पॉइंट्स को औपचारिक सीनारियो में बदल सकते हैंघटनाओं का प्रवाह > नए सीनारियो में. इससे अनौपचारिक आवश्यकताओं को विस्तृत सीनारियो में त्वरित रूप से संरचित करने में मदद मिलती है।
उदाहरण: मान लीजिए आपके पास निम्नलिखित बुलेट पॉइंट्स वाला एक नोट है:
आप घटनाओं के प्रवाह कमांड का उपयोग करके इस नोट को संरचित सीनारियो में बदल सकते हैं।
जटिल उपयोग केस के लिए, आप व्यापार तर्क और कार्यप्रवाह को विस्तार से समझाने के लिए गतिविधि आरेख जैसे उप-आरेख बना सकते हैं, जिससे सीनारियो दस्तावेज़ीकरण में सुधार होता है।
उदाहरण: “आदेश देना” उपयोग केस के लिए, आप एक गतिविधि आरेख बना सकते हैं जो आदेश प्रोसेसिंग में शामिल विस्तृत चरणों को दर्शाता है, जिसमें भुगतान प्रोसेसिंग, इन्वेंट्री अपडेट और ईमेल सूचनाएं शामिल हैं।
सीनारियो की सटीकता और पूर्णता सुनिश्चित करने के लिए, स्टेकहोल्डर्स के साथ उपयोग केस विवरण साझा करने, समीक्षा, टिप्पणियां और सुधार के लिए विजुअल पैराडाइग्म के सहयोग विशेषताओं का उपयोग करें।
उदाहरण: आप “आदेश देना” उपयोग केस सीनारियो को अपनी विकास टीम, व्यापार विश्लेषकों और स्टेकहोल्डर्स के साथ साझा कर सकते हैं फीडबैक के लिए। सहयोग उपकरणों का उपयोग करके टिप्पणियां एकत्र करें और आवश्यक सुधार करें।
| चरण | विवरण |
|---|---|
| उपयोग केस विवरण खोलें | उपयोग केस पर दाएं क्लिक करें > उपयोग केस विवरण ताकि मेटाडेटा और सीनारियो जानकारी दर्ज करें |
| घटनाओं के प्रवाह को दस्तावेज़ करें | सीनारियो को चरण दर चरण वर्णन करने वाले मुख्य, वैकल्पिक और अपवाद प्रवाह जोड़ें |
| घटना प्रवाह संपादक का उपयोग करें | विस्तृत सीनारियो प्रवाहों को व्यवस्थित करने के लिए समर्पित संपादक का उपयोग करें |
| नोट्स से स्थितियाँ उत्पन्न करें | प्रवाह के घटनाओं के आदेशों का उपयोग करके नोट्स को संरचित स्थितियों में बदलें |
| उप-आरेख बनाएँ | विस्तृत विवरण के लिए उपयोग केस को क्रियाकलाप आरेखों या अन्य UML आरेखों से जोड़ें |
| सहयोग करें और समीक्षा करें | सहयोग के उपकरणों का उपयोग करके उपयोग केस स्थितियों को स्टेकहोल्डर्स के साथ साझा करें और सुधारें |
इन चरणों का पालन करके आप Visual Paradigm में व्यापक और अच्छी तरह से संरचित उपयोग केस स्थितियाँ बना सकते हैं, जिससे स्पष्ट संचार और प्रभावी आवश्यकता संग्रह सुनिश्चित होता है।
Visual Paradigm में उपयोग केस स्थितियों के दस्तावेजीकरण को सीखना सॉफ्टवेयर विकास और सिस्टम डिजाइन में शामिल किसी भी व्यक्ति के लिए एक महत्वपूर्ण कौशल है। इस लेख में बताए गए चरण-दर-चरण गाइड का पालन करके आप व्यापक और अच्छी तरह से संरचित उपयोग केस स्थितियाँ बना सकते हैं, जो प्रणाली की आवश्यकताओं को प्रभावी ढंग से दर्ज करती हैं और स्टेकहोल्डर्स के बीच स्पष्ट संचार सुनिश्चित करती हैं। उपयोग केस विवरण खोलने और घटनाओं के प्रवाह को दस्तावेज़ करने से लेकर इवेंट फ्लो एडिटर का उपयोग करने और नोट्स से स्थितियाँ उत्पन्न करने तक प्रत्येक चरण आपकी उपयोग केस स्थितियों के दस्तावेजीकरण की क्षमता को सटीकता और स्पष्टता के साथ बढ़ाने के लिए डिज़ाइन किया गया है।
साथ ही, उपयोग केस को अन्य आरेखों से जोड़ना और सहयोग के विशेषताओं का उपयोग करने से आपकी दस्तावेज़ीकरण प्रक्रिया को और बेहतर बनाया जा सकता है, जिससे प्रणाली के सभी पहलुओं को गहराई से समझा जा सके और सटीकता के साथ कार्यान्वित किया जा सके। इन उत्तम व्यवहारों को अपनाने और Visual Paradigm द्वारा प्रदान किए गए शक्तिशाली उपकरणों का उपयोग करके आप अपने कार्यप्रवाह को सुव्यवस्थित कर सकते हैं, परियोजना परिणामों में सुधार कर सकते हैं और अंततः अपने सॉफ्टवेयर विकास परियोजनाओं की सफलता में योगदान दे सकते हैं।